What is the exact amount in tablespoons of 30 ml?

30 ml = 2.02884 tbs(US).

How do you convert 30mils into tablespoons?

2.0288 tablespoons Algebraic Steps / Dimensional Analysis Formula 30 ml*1 l 1000 ml*33.814 fl.oz. 1 l*2 tablespoons 1 fl.oz.=2.028841362 tablespoons Direct Conversion Formula 30 ml*1 tablespoons 14.78676478 ml=2.028841362 tablespoons
